French actor says in open letter ‘never, ever have I abused a woman’ and says he has been subject of ‘lynching’
The French actor Gérard Depardieu has written for the first time about allegations of rape and sexual assault against him, saying in Le Figaro that he was the victim of a lynching orchestrated by a “media court”.
In an open letter written in a literary style, he wrote: “Never, ever have I abused a woman.”
